Architects with 3-10 Years’ Experience

October 12, 2023

Our Los Angeles office is seeking architects with a minimum of 3 years and up to 10 years’ experience. This is an exciting opportunity to work on large and prestigious projects that transform our built environment.

Adamson Associates, Inc. is an award-winning architectural firm with a specialty in high-profile design. In addition to the traditional architectural design approach, Adamson often teams with other architectural firms to collaborate in the delivery of projects. We frequently collaborate with Pritzker Architecture Prize winners and other leading design architects. These collaborations allow our teams to experience the design processes and approaches employed by a variety of top firms.

As part of our architectural staff you will also have the opportunity to interact with consultants and gain valuable design, construction, and client-related experience. We offer a stimulating, collaborative working environment, and a strong mentorship program.

Adamson is a diverse group that includes team members from many backgrounds. You can be a professional with us and still be you. We value the talents and perspectives you bring to our office. We believe that diverse perspectives enhance innovation and that a great professional can be anyone and can come from anywhere. Diversity, inclusion, and access to opportunity are essential to our path forward.

This position offers opportunities for long-term growth and leadership with our firm. The starting yearly salary range is $65,000 to $100,000. Salary offers will be based on skills and expertise in addition to experience. Adamson also has a generous benefits package.

Applicants must have:

  • Completed a five-year architectural degree program or Master in Architecture program
  • Professional experience working on architectural projects in the United States
  • Strong knowledge of building technology, construction methods, related engineering principles, sustainability strategies, building codes, and assembly of construction drawings
  • Demonstrated Revit proficiency
  • Strong interest in the technical design and coordination of complex building systems, and applicable problem-solving skills
  • Experience working as part of a multidisciplinary team to prepare construction documents
  • Solid communication skills
